Necessary Ingredients
- 2.5 kg of pork : Choose cuts such as loin or shoulder, ideal for roasting.
- 4 cloves of garlic : Crushed to release more flavor.
- 2 tablespoons of white vinegar : Helps tenderize the meat.
- Juice of half a lemon : Adds a citrus touch and helps tenderize the meat.
- 1/2 Large Onion : Chopped for an aromatic base.
- Black Pepper : Fresh and freshly ground for best flavor.
- Chimichurri : A blend of herbs that perfectly complements pork. See how to make it HERE.
Step by Step Preparation Guide
1. Meat Preparation
Start by making random cuts into the piece of meat. These cuts help the seasonings penetrate deeply, ensuring that each bite is packed with flavor.
2. Seasoning
Place the crushed garlic cloves, black pepper, and lemon juice under the meat. Use your hands to rub these ingredients all over the surface and into the cuts you made earlier. Add the chopped onion and chimichurri, distributing evenly.
3. Marinating
Let the meat marinate for about 2 hours at room temperature to absorb all the flavors. If possible, marinate in the refrigerator overnight.
4. Baking
Preheat the oven to 280°C. Cover the baking dish with aluminum foil and place the meat in. Bake covered for 2 hours, then remove the foil and bake for a few more minutes until golden brown.
Tips for Perfection
-
- Long-Term Marinating : The longer the meat marinates, the more intense the flavors will be.
- Seasoning Adjustments : Feel free to add or substitute seasonings as you prefer. Herbs like rosemary and thyme are great additions.
- Temperature Control : Keep oven temperature consistent and use a meat thermometer to ensure perfect doneness.
- Resting the Meat : After roasting, let the meat rest for a few minutes before cutting to maintain its juiciness.
